The Dark Side of Traditional Banking Systems In a world where digital currencies like Bitcoin, Ethereum, and numerous altcoins are gaining traction, the traditional banking system continues to exert significant control over our financial lives. This control can manifest itself in various ways, including the ability to freeze accounts, block transactions, or even wipe funds without warning. Underpinning these actions is the regulatory framework that grants banks the authority to act swiftly in response to perceived threats, be they real or imagined. The Role of Decentralization in Mitigating Risks Decentralization presents a counterpoint to this control. Decentralized finance protocols empower users, offering an alternative to traditional banking. By contrast, blockchain technology creates transparent and immutable records that reduce the chances of unilateral financial actions by centralized institutions. Understanding how to leverage these technologies is essential for safeguarding your investments in an increasingly digital economy. Real-World Examples of Banking Control We’ve seen instances where banks have acted against users without clear justification, such as blocking transactions related to cryptocurrency exchanges or debanking individuals based on their political or social views. Such events have spurred discussions about the importance of securing assets through crypto wallets and safeguarding personal freedoms in financial choices. Building a Secure Crypto Portfolio To protect yourself from sudden financial upheaval, building a secure crypto portfolio is essential. Here are key strategies: Diversification: Invest across a spectrum of assets, including Bitcoin, Ethereum, and various altcoins, to mitigate risks. Cold Storage: Utilize cold wallets for long-term storage of cryptocurrencies to prevent hacks and unauthorized access. Stay Informed: Regularly follow crypto news, market analysis, and forecasts to make educated decisions and adjust your portfolio accordingly. Understanding Blockchain's Role in Financial Ecosystem At the core of Bitcoin and other cryptocurrencies is blockchain technology. This decentralized ledger system enables transparency and security in transactions, enhancing trust among users. It's crucial for potential investors and enthusiasts to grasp how blockchain technology works, including concepts like smart contracts, consensus mechanisms, and decentralization. Such an understanding can empower participants within the crypto community to recognize legitimate projects and navigate away from scams that often arise in this space.
